fre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

隴東學(xué)院編譯原理練習(xí)題及答案(存儲(chǔ)版)

  

【正文】          GEN(j,-,-,0)         (3分) 第三階段一、簡(jiǎn)答題(15分)1. 編譯程序與解釋程序有何區(qū)別?2. 何謂素短語(yǔ)?3. 過(guò)程調(diào)用時(shí),主調(diào)程序與被調(diào)程序之間的信息傳遞有哪些方式?4. 何謂語(yǔ)法制導(dǎo)翻譯?5. 何謂算符文法?二、選擇題(10分)1. 描述一個(gè)語(yǔ)言的文法是( ) ,也可能不唯一2. 若文法G定義的語(yǔ)言是無(wú)限集,則文法必然是( ) 3. 數(shù)組的內(nèi)情向量中肯定不含數(shù)組的( )信息 4. 簡(jiǎn)單優(yōu)先分析每次歸約的是( )A. 最左直接短語(yǔ) 5. 最適合動(dòng)態(tài)建立數(shù)據(jù)實(shí)體的內(nèi)存分配方式是( )A. 棧式分配 三、(10分)給定文法G=({S,L},{a,(,)},{S→(L)|a L→L,S|S},S)。九、 (7分)用DAG圖對(duì)下面的基本塊進(jìn)行優(yōu)化(假定出基本塊后只有A、G、L是活躍的):A=B*C D=B/C E=2*3 F=E+2 G=B*C K=E+F G=K*KL=B/C 第三階段參考答案一、 簡(jiǎn)答題(15分)1. 編譯程序與解釋程序有何區(qū)別?答:二者的工作方法不同,后者是邊解釋邊執(zhí)行,解釋所得的代碼并不保存;前者是先將高級(jí)語(yǔ)言翻譯感情上標(biāo)代碼,將其保存到指定的空間中,待需要時(shí)再執(zhí)行之,甚至可以在案一個(gè)機(jī)器上編譯,而在另一臺(tái)機(jī)器上執(zhí)行。四、(12分)設(shè)語(yǔ)言L是由奇數(shù)個(gè)a和偶數(shù)(可以是0)個(gè)b組成的符號(hào)串之集。假定所有表達(dá)式是整型的,試將下面關(guān)于條件算術(shù)表達(dá)式的屬性翻譯文法填寫(xiě)完全: 第15頁(yè) 共11頁(yè)。 解:ST(L) T(L,S) T(L,(L)) T(L,(S)) T(L,(a)) T(S,(a))短語(yǔ)有:“a”,“(a)”,“S”,“S,(a)”,“(S,(a))”。假定所有表達(dá)式是整型的,試將下面關(guān)于條件算術(shù)表達(dá)式的屬性翻譯文法填寫(xiě)完全:八、 (8分)給定PASCAL程序語(yǔ)句while ab do if a0 then a:=a1 else a:=a+1。FC}       E→i        {ETC)}       EA→E(1)        {BACKPATCH(E(1)〕={ )} 解:    (1) (j>,a,0,5)    (2) (j,-,-,3)    (5) (+,1,T1)    (6) (:=,T1,-,)    (7) (j≥,a,0,9)    (8) (j,-,-,12)    (9) (-,a,1,T2)    (10) (:=,T2,-,a)    (11) (j,-,-,1)    (12) (+,b,1, T3)    (13) (:=,T3,-,b)    (14) (j,-,-,1)    (15) 解:(1) 最右推導(dǎo):         ETF(E)(E+T)(E+F)(E+i)         (T+i)(T*F+i)    (2) 短語(yǔ):(T*F+i),T*F+i,T*F,i    (2分)           素短語(yǔ):T*F,i             (1分) 解:(1) E0→E(1)       E→E0E(2)       EA→E(1)       E→EAE(2)      E→i                  (3分)      (2) E→E(1)       {BACKPATCH(E(1)→S|ε       L→SL39。S劃文法的開(kāi)始符號(hào),假定αβδ是文法G的一個(gè)句 型,如果有SαAδ且AB,則稱(chēng)β是句型αβ相對(duì)非終結(jié)符A的短語(yǔ)。 While a>0 ∨b<0 do    Begin      X:=X+1;      if a>0 then a:=a-1          else b:=b+1    End;    翻譯成四元式序列。 一個(gè)過(guò)程相應(yīng)的DISPLAY表的內(nèi)容為_(kāi)_______。對(duì)于數(shù)據(jù)空間的存貯分配,F(xiàn)ORTRAN采用動(dòng)態(tài)貯存分配策略。 → e {a} {f} { e } {} P → qP39。 → aPS39。 適合 靜態(tài)管理 的語(yǔ)言應(yīng)具備條件: 數(shù)組上下界是常數(shù)、過(guò)程調(diào)用不允許遞歸、不允許動(dòng)態(tài)建立數(shù)據(jù)實(shí)體。 ①簡(jiǎn)單優(yōu)先分析 ②算符優(yōu)先分析 ③遞歸下降分析 ④預(yù)測(cè)分析技術(shù) ⑤LR(K)分析 ⑥
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1